Pathanamthitta
Staff Reporter
PATHANAMTHITTA: The Kerala State Electricity Board (KSEB) has opened the shutters of the Moozhiyar dam of the Kakkad hydro-electric project for the third time in the past three days on Tuesday night owing to heavy inflow from the catchment areas. KSEB sources in Moozhiyar said the forest areas had been witnessing heavy rain for the last five days. The dam shutters remained open from 9 p.m. on Monday to 5.30 p.m. on Tuesday. Three shutters were opened again at 10.30 p.m. later on Tuesday when the water level in the reservoir crossed the danger mark of 192.5 metres, which is 0.22 metres short of reaching the full reservoir level, according to KSEB sources.
